This week, Kirsty & Fi talk about heading into a new year and challenging society's pressure of what we 'should' be doing to prepare for the new year. We talk about having grace for who we were, who we are and who we will be in 2023. We talk about provoking thoughts in people, the duality of life, if we are pessimist or optimist, and whether we like planning or want complete freedom of spontaneity. It is an open and honest conversation between friends and we hope you have fun thinking how you too can challenge society's pressure to be a brand new you in 2023.
